Orange Vanilla Monkey Bread
I came up with this idea when I had some oranges needed used up n I wanted monkey bread but I wanted to try something different....and this is what I came up with.
Steps
- 1
Preheat oven to 350°F
- 2
In a large zip lock baggie or container with a lid, Add 1 1/2 Cups Sugar and Zest from Orange. Mix til combined well. Set aside.
- 3
Spray Bundt Pan with Cooking Spray. Set aside.
- 4
Add biscuit cubes a few pieces at a time to sugar mixture in baggie and shake til cubes are coated. Spread the pieces around the prepared bundt pan. Finish with the rest of the biscuit cubes. Set aside.
- 5
In a medium saucepan Add Butter, Orange Juice, 1/2 Cup Sugar, Pure Vanilla Extract, and the Juice from the Fresh Orange. Heat til butter is melted and the sugar is completely dissolved. Pour over biscuit cubes in the bundt pan.
- 6
Bake for 20-25 minutes or til golden brown and the dough is cooked through. Take out of the oven and flip onto a serving dish or plate of choice. Serve and Enjoy.
